Presidential candidates Barack Obama and John McCain will address the South Florida Cuban-American community this week as they rally in the area.
Ten years ago, if a presidential candidate wanted support from the Cuban-American exile community in South Florida, there was a mandatory audience with Jorge Mas Canosa and the Cuban American National Foundation, foundation officials said.
